Malta’s seabirds face mounting pressures from light pollution and intensifying storms
Malta hosts regionally important seabird populations particularly of the Yelkouan Shearwater and the European Storm-petrel. These species are restricted to areas offering suitable nesting habitat – steep cliffs, offshore islets and sea caves. The Maltese Islands provide ideal conditions, with their limestone cliffs honeycombed by caves and fissures.
Human activity along the coast has increasingly confined shearwater colonies to more secluded sites. Light pollution and its far-reaching impacts have continued to reduce habitat quality in recent years. Shearwaters select darker sections of cliff, as an evolutionary adaption against avian predators, avoiding areas illuminated by bright lights.
At sunset, shearwaters gather in rafts offshore, waiting for darkness. Once night falls, they fly to their burrows, often accompanied by a distinctive vocal display. This behaviour is closely linked to lunar phases: shearwaters predominantly enter colonies before moonrise or after moonset along the moon cycle.

Although there is safety in numbers, higher colony densities resulting from habitat loss also bring disadvantages. Overcrowding can lead to territorial disputes between neighbours, sometimes resulting in damaged eggs. Inter-specific competition has also been observed, with the smaller Yelkouan shearwaters often at a disadvantage.
BirdLife Malta has sought to mitigate some of these pressures by installing artificial nest boxes for Yelkouan shearwaters. These provide dark, secure nesting spaces and have proved successful. Rat control has also been implemented to reduce predation by invasive alien species. In 2025, 17 nest boxes were occupied by breeding Yelkouan shearwaters. Since their introduction in 2014 more than 40 Yelkouan shearwaters have fledged from nest boxes at Rdum tal-Madonna alone. Currently, we are building on the successful uptake of nest boxes by Yelkouan shearwaters elsewhere, by attempting to establish the species on the islet of Fungus Rock, to support colonies at Dwejra, Gozo.

However, increasingly intense storms pose an additional threat. Recent events, including Storm Harry, highlight the growing risk of larger and more frequent storm surges accelerating coastal erosion. Shearwaters are highly site-faithful: once a burrow is established, adults return year after year. Young shearwaters also tend to return to the same cave system from which they fledged. As storms damage cliffs and reduce available nesting habitat, birds may struggle to locate or establish new burrows. This impact is particularly evident at Rdum tal-Madonna, Malta’s largest Yelkouan shearwater colony, which supports over 500 pairs and has been severely affected by major storms in 1996, 2019 and now by Storm Harry.
Filfla has also been heavily impacted. Following decades of use as a British military target range, much of its shoreline consists of unstable rubble scree. While this habitat has proved suitable for nesting Storm-petrels – supporting the largest colony in the Mediterranean with approximately 8000 pairs – colony stability remains vulnerable. As stronger storms batter the exposed southern face of the islet, safeguarding the darker northern side from light pollution is essential to maintain favourable breeding conditions.

Seabirds can adapt over time, but only if given sufficient space and suitable conditions. Monitoring and research carried out by BirdLife Malta, amongst others, shows that Yelkouan shearwaters consistently avoid illuminated cliff sections and concentrate colony attendance during the darkest hours of the night, closely linked to lunar phase.
Artificial light alters natural patterns and increases the risk of disorientation. As coastal development intensifies and storms reshape nesting habitat, maintaining naturally dark coastlines throughout the entire night is therefore essential to safeguarding remaining habitat. Reducing coastal light pollution is a scientifically supported conservation priority for Malta’s internationally important seabird populations.
